2. Key Applications for BLDC Motors in India

Industry Sector Specific Application Key Operating Requirement
Electric Vehicles & E-Mobility E-rickshaw wheel drives, 2W/3W traction motors, auxiliary cooling pumps. High power density, high starting torque, rugged IP67 weather sealing.
HVAC & Climate Control Energy-efficient ceiling fans, air handling units (AHUs), inverter AC compressors. Ultra-quiet operation (<45 dBA), high energy efficiency, continuous 24/7 duty.
Medical & Laboratory Equipment Surgical power tools, laboratory centrifuges, medical peristaltic pumps. Zero electrical sparking, high RPM precision, smooth low-vibration rotation.
Industrial Automation & AGVs Automated Guided Vehicles (AGVs), robotic joints, conveyor drives. Maintenance-free operational life (>20,000 hours), precise closed-loop speed control.

3. Key Evaluation Criteria for Choosing a BLDC Motor Supplier

A. Stator & Rotor Magnet Quality

Ensure the manufacturer uses premium silicon steel stator laminations to minimize iron core losses. Rotors should feature high-coercivity Neodymium-Iron-Boron (NdFeB) permanent magnets rated for high operating temperatures (Class H 180°C) to prevent thermal demagnetization.

B. Electronic Controller (ESC) Capabilities

Verify whether the manufacturer designs and builds complementary Electronic Speed Controllers (ESCs). Drivers should support Pulse Width Modulation (PWM), Field-Oriented Control (FOC), and industry communications like CAN bus or Modbus.

C. Dynamic Balancing and Environmental Sealing

Inspect the supplier's electronic dynamic balancing standards (ISO 1940 Grade G2.5) to ensure low vibration. For outdoor or washdown applications, verify IP65 or IP67 enclosure sealing ratings. 4. BLDC Motor vs Traditional Motor Technologies

When selecting a motor supplier, understanding how BLDC compares to existing technologies helps justify system upgrades:

  • Compared to Brushed DC Motors: BLDC motors eliminate physical carbon brushes, extending operational lifespan from 3,000 hours to over 20,000 hours while eliminating electrical spark noise. For maintenance comparisons, read our DC motor maintenance and brush inspection guide.
  • Compared to AC Induction Motors: BLDC motors deliver significantly higher power density, smaller physical size for equivalent horsepower, and superior speed control across wide operating ranges. Explore industrial and automotive motor applications for real-world deployments.

Q2: What is the typical operational lifespan of a BLDC motor made in India?

Because BLDC motors have no mechanical brushes to wear out, their operational lifespan exceeds 20,000 hours, limited only by ball bearing grease longevity.

Q3: Can Indian manufacturers provide sensorless BLDC motors?

Yes. Indian manufacturers offer both Hall-sensor-equipped BLDC motors (for high starting torque under load) and sensorless BLDC motors (which rely on back-EMF sensing for compact fans and pumps).

Q4: What voltage ranges are available for BLDC motors in India?

Standard voltage options include low-voltage DC ranges (12V, 24V, 36V, 48V, 72V DC for battery powered systems) as well as high-voltage DC options (310V DC for rectified AC grid powered applications).

Q5: What electronic drive options are supplied with BLDC motors?

Suppliers offer simple trapezoidal drive cards for basic speed control as well as advanced sinusoidal Field-Oriented Control (FOC) drivers for whisper-quiet high-precision applications.

Q6: Are BLDC motors more expensive than PMDC motors in India?

Initial motor and controller costs are higher for BLDC systems due to electronic inverter hardware. However, lower energy consumption and zero brush maintenance costs deliver a lower total cost of ownership (TCO) over time.
